Position Overview

The Lead Analyst, Project Controls – Estimating reports directly to the Manager, Project Controls and is responsible for coordinating, preparing and/or reviewing the project cost estimates at different project stages ensuring the cost estimates produced and/or reviewed by the estimating team are complete, accurate, competitive, and meet the quality, cost, schedule and execution strategy requirements of the project plan.

Responsibilities

  • Lead the development, implements, and follows the cost estimating best practices, procedures, and guidelines to be used in the development of Cheniere E&C project estimates.
  • Covers the scope of work to be estimated, gathers proposals, drawings, specifications, and related documents ensuring that project scope is covered in the cost estimate and ensures that the execution strategy, sequence of operations, physical constraints, equipment needs, crew size, shipping delays, and allowance for waste and inclement weather conditions are considered in the estimate.
  • Interfaces with the project team, both Cheniere’s and EPC contractors, during the Cost Estimate preparation process to understand the scope of work to be estimated.
  • Provides support during all cost reviews, resolves discrepancies in estimates by collecting and analyzing information, coordinates the development of the owner’s costs and forward escalation costs, maintains the cost data of past, developing & ongoing projects to generate metrics for each cost element that may have an influence on total project cost, leads or supports the Cost Risk Analysis during the development of the Define stage cost estimates, assists in determining the quantity of materials and labor required to successfully complete the project utilizing/providing quantity or “takeoff” templates to the engineering team, develops and reviews bid forms to ensure they align with project WBS and cost metrics analysis, prepares project cost summaries and reports to support project approval, tracks the success of all estimates for comparison with internal and external projects metrics and approved budget, coordinates/participates in the bid analysis process, leads or supports the development of Project Services initiatives, as needed.

Knowledge And Skills

  • In-depth knowledge of the following: Developing Engineering, Procurement, Construction and Owner’s costs, reports and procedures in the oil and gas industry. Estimating, cost/pricing development, risk analysis, cost benchmarking and oil & gas industry standards and language. Computer-based cost, word-processing and computational spreadsheet software, including cost risk/range analysis software, change assessment and peer review of opportunities and projects. Project controls functions, processes and procedures as they apply to EPC projects including Work Breakdown Structure (WBS) development, planning and scheduling, staffing plan development, cost phasing and forecasting, risk analysis, benchmarking, escalation calculation methods among others.
